Roseville Man Faces Lengthy Prison Term After Police Standoff
ROSEVILLE (WWJ) - A Roseville man could be facing a lengthy prison sentence following what started out as a case of domestic violence.
It all started when police were called to a home in the 26000 block of Nagel Street around 6:30 Thursday evening. A 40-year-old woman told police that she had been assaulted by her live-in boyfriend.
When police arrived, they were told that the suspect, 55-year-old Brian Handzlik, had been making explosive devices and had several guns in the home.
When Handzlik tried to escape, he was apprehended by officers.
He is currently jailed on a $500,000 dollar bond and will be back in court July 13, to face charges.
